Here are selected transactions for Cagle Corporation for 2010.

Jan.

1

Retired a piece of machinery that was purchased on January 1, 2000.
The machine cost $52,000 and had a useful life of 10 years with no salvage
value.

June

30

Sold a computer that was purchased on January 1, 2007. The computer
cost $42,000 and had a useful life of 7 years with no salvage value. The
computer was sold for $23,000.

Dec.

31

Discarded a delivery truck that was purchased on January 1, 2007. The
truck cost $30,000 and was depreciated based on a 6 year useful life
with a $3,000 salvage value.

Instructions

Journalize all entries required on the above dates, including entries to update depreciation on assets disposed of, where applicable. Cagle Corporation uses straight line depreciation.
